Effects of Teaching Materials on Learning Salt Factory Topics Based on Ethnoscience to Improve Mastery of Students Concepts and Life Skills Sarwi Sarwi; Siti Fathonah; Meutia Anis; Fahrur Rozi; Sri Wardani; Winarto Winarto

Abstract

Understanding concepts and life skills is important for students to develop. This study aims to analize effects of teaching materials on learning salt factory topics based on ethnoscience to improve mastery of concepts and life skills. This research is a quasi-experimental study using a non-equivalent design. Data collection techniques in this study used tests to measure concepts and questionnaires to measure life skills. The research instruments were multiple choice tests and a Likert scale questionnaire. The instrument meets the validity and reliability. The sample in this study was 77 elementary school students. Data analysis technique used  paired t-tests, and one ways ANOVA. The application of ethnoscience-based thematic learning tools in experimental 1 and experiment 2 showed higher concept understanding posttest results compared to control groups with conventional learning. This was proved by the sig value. < 0.05 and the average posttest score in experiment class 1 was 80.32 and experiment 2 was 83.37 higher than the control class of 75.25. learning physics salt factory materials sourced from local wisdom can increase mastery of concepts and increase understanding of life skills. This teaching effective enough in improving the mastery of concepts and developing students' life skills.

Ethnosains of The Javanese Community "The Body Funeral Process" as A Resource of Basic Science Learning Winarto Winarto; Dwi Hesty Kristyaningrum; Aji Pamungkas; Putri Wulandari
Jurnal Penelitian Pendidikan IPA Vol 9 No 10 (2023): October
Publisher : Postgraduate, University of Mataram

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.29303/jppipa.v9i10.4959

Abstract

The purpose of this study is to reveal the natural science concept of the funeral process for the bodies of the Javanese people. This research is a qualitative research method of phenomonology. This research involved the Brebes community who carried out this activity. Data collection techniques used are interviews and scientific documents. The research instrument used was interviews. The validity of the data was obtained using the triangulation method. Data analysis techniques namely data reduction, presentation and drawing conclusions. The results of this study the process of burial of the bodies of the Brebes community includes 4 (four) activities: (1) bathing, (2) shrouding, (3) lighting, and (4) burying. The funeral process for bodies can be reconstructed into formal science/science at school. The depth of the grave is the standard measurement, which is 160 cm and 2 meters long and the height of the pile of soil is 75 cm. The circle that is placed on the head of the deceased serves as a pillow, 7 of which are placed between the neck and head, the hip area, and the feet. The body is laid on its side and facing the Qibla. The wood used as “tenger”/tombstone is of the teak/albasiar type. The body was closed using a board. The type of soil used for graves that has a loose texture. The types of flowers sprinkled over the grave are jasmine, magnolia, and roses. The process of treating the corpse has been carried out from generation to generation. The burial process of the corpse can be used as a learning resource for basic science courses in science teaching.
